Rogue Amoeba Loopback Explained

Studio pro Doug Zangar delivers comprehensive Rogue Amoeba Loopback video tutorials! Learn everything you need to know to use this amazing MacOS application that can easily pass and record audio from one application to another, in ways you thought impossible. These videos are designed for new Loopback users.

Videos
Overview (09:26) - Get the tour of the LoopBack interface. Menu and Device Setup items, Sources, Output Channels and Monitors are all covered in detail.
Pass-Thru (04:53) - Watch how to create a new device and configure Pass-Thru for audio routing. See how to route audio both in and out of Pass-Thru to record system audio in your DAW.
Audio Routing with Multiple Applications (08:55) - See how to set up a virtual device with an audio interface, Pro Tools, Logic, and Apple?s Music app. Then explore how you can assign to different stereo outputs for additional audio capture.
Setting Up Zoom (03:10) - Zoom is popular for music education, collaborating on projects, and providing audio tech support. See how to set it up to share stereo audio.
DAW Audio Share (04:08) - Discover how to set up LoopBack and Zoom to allow you to use your DAW as a sound source, which is especially useful for teaching. Also learn how to put FX on your guitar, and use a virtual instrument and play along with backing tracks.
Remote Collaboration (04:16) - Using LoopBack and Zoom you can collaborate on a project, do tech support or use for education. See how to set up LoopBack and Zoom for this!
Loopback with FaceTime & Skype (02:08) - Now learn all about how to make the settings you need to set up FaceTime and Skype to use as your virtual Loopback device.
Special Sources (03:43) - Last but not least, watch how to connect SIRI, Text to Speech, Preview and an iOS device in a LoopBack virtual device.
